> ReplicationManager: RatisUnderReplication handler should not sort sources by 
> BCSID

> In the RatisUnderReplicationHander, the sources are sorted by BSCIS, 
> intending that the highest ID is used as the source for the replication:
> {code}
>     return replicaCount.getReplicas().stream()
>         .filter(predicate)
>         .filter(r -> {
>           try {
>             return replicationManager.getNodeStatus(r.getDatanodeDetails())
>                 .isHealthy();
>           } catch (NodeNotFoundException e) {
>             return false;
>           }
>         })
>         .filter(r -> !pendingDeletion.contains(r.getDatanodeDetails()))
>         .sorted((r1, r2) -> r2.getSequenceId().compareTo(r1.getSequenceId()))
>         .map(ContainerReplica::getDatanodeDetails)
>         .collect(Collectors.toList());
> {code}
> However, the list is later source by load for push replication, or shuffled 
> for pull replication, so the sort is not having the intended effect.
> We should remove the sort here, but also consider if we should remove any 
> sources that are not at the highest BCSID.
